← Back to VMware vSphere 7.0 vCenter Security Technical Implementation Guide

V-256338

CAT II (Medium)

The vCenter Server must set the interval for counting failed login attempts to at least 15 minutes.

Rule ID

SV-256338r885625_rule

STIG

VMware vSphere 7.0 vCenter Security Technical Implementation Guide

Version

V1R3

CCIs

CCI-002238

Discussion

By limiting the number of failed login attempts, the risk of unauthorized system access via user password guessing, otherwise known as brute forcing, is reduced. Limits are imposed by locking the account.

Check Content

From the vSphere Client, go to Administration >> Single Sign On >> Configuration >> Local Accounts >> Lockout Policy. 

Verify the following lockout policy is set as follows: 

Time interval between failures: 900 seconds 

If this lockout policy is not configured as stated, this is a finding.

Fix Text

From the vSphere Client, go to Administration >> Single Sign On >> Configuration >> Local Accounts >> Lockout Policy.

Click "Edit".

Set "Time interval between failures" to "900" and click "Save".
